    <description><![CDATA[<p class="MsoNormal"><strong></strong><a href="http://ecopreneurist.com/files/2008/08/wood-keys.jpg"><img class="alignright size-medium wp-image-618" src="http://go635254.s3.amazonaws.com/ecopreneurist/files/2008/08/wood-keys-300x199.jpg" alt="" width="300" height="199" /></a>A Boulder based company used the power of the press to make a big name for their company. <a href="http://www.sustainablecards.com/">Sustainable Cards, LLC </a>has managed to get their name and their idea in front of the American public by donating 700,000 hotel keys to be used during the Denver Democratic convention.</p>
<p><span style="font-weight: normal">Peo Akesson, founder and chairman of the 2 year old company ran across wooden hotel trees, used in Europe for well over a decade and founded his fledgling company with Greg Hartmann, Managing Director of HVS, the largest hotel consulting firm in the world. </span><br />
<span style="font-weight: normal">Replacing non biodegradable plastic hotel keys and even ones made of recycled plastic with wooden keys is a bit of a no-brainer. Besides the environmental savings of 1300 tons annually that would be gained by switching to wooden cards, the long term cost to the hotel is pennies.</span>
